What should I do if my official Mexican identification is about to expire and I need to renew it?
If your official Mexican identification is about to expire and you need to renew it, you must follow the procedures established by the issuing authority of the document, such as the INE or the Ministry of Foreign Affairs, to request its renewal. It is important to carry out this procedure in advance to avoid setbacks.

What is the validity period of a Residence Card in El Salvador?
The Residence Card in El Salvador is valid for five years from the date of issue. It is necessary to renew it before its expiration.
What is the difference between a background check and an identity verification in Mexico?
Background checks in Mexico focus on reviewing an individual's criminal, credit, employment, and academic records. In contrast, identity verification focuses on confirming that the person is who they say they are, often by validating identification documents. Both processes are important and can be carried out simultaneously.

What should I do if I lose my official Mexican identification while abroad?
If you lose your official Mexican identification while abroad, you must immediately contact the nearest Mexican embassy or consulate to report the loss and request assistance. Consular staff will guide you through the steps to follow to obtain new identification documents.
